The Real Me

The Real Me follows the stories of young songwriters and performers with cancer who found hope, healing and connection through music. Presented by Teen Cancer America, the national non-profit founded by rock icons Roger Daltrey and Pete Townshend of The Who, “The Real Me” highlights the moving experiences of cancer patients in TCA’s Play It Back program, which matches them with music professionals to write, perform and record fully produced studio versions of their original songs. This episode we welcome Samantha Kayne!

Samantha Kayne is a singer/songwriter. Before cancer, Samantha wrote, sang, and listened to music. Her favorite genre is pop and her biggest influence is Meghan Trainor. At the beginning of her cancer experience, Samantha was unable to sing. She did, however, find her voice again and began creating her own music. Play It Back has made her experience with music awesome and helped make her dreams come true to record her own songs. It allowed her to connect with other singers and cancer survivors around her age. Her favorite memory of Play It Back thus far is when Kenli sent Samantha her first song and she played it in her mom’s car. She said it was like she was on the radio.
